Skyward Specialty Insurance Group Inc. has acquired Aegis Surety and simultaneously sold XPro, which provides solutions for the pest control industry. K2 Insurance Services is both the seller of Aegis Surety and the buyer of XPro.
Aegis Surety Senior Vice President Trevor Hash will become the head of contract surety following the transaction, reporting to Skyward Specialty Head of Surety Matthew Semeraro.
Aegis Surety offers surety bonds to a range of contractors in addition to commercial surety, specializing in underwriting bid, performance, payment, supply and maintenance bonds. Headquartered in Harrisburg, Pennsylvania, it supports businesses in 45 states and the District of Columbia.
Skyward Specialty is a property/casualty insurance holding company. The company has businesses in specialty lines including management and professional liability, medical stop loss, surety, excess and surplus property and liability and large commercial property, as well as multi-line solutions for the energy, trucking and construction industries.
K2 Insurance Services is an insurance services holding company, which owns and controls a set of specialty program administrators. From workers’ compensation for high hazard exposures, such as commercial transportation, to personal lines coverage for manufactured homes, K2 helps insure clients across an array of risks and industries. K2 is headquartered in San Diego, California, and is a privately held company.
